A member asked:

If you get pregnant while in birth control pills would you still get a period during placebo week?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Possibly yes: Whether on birth control or not, typically women who conceived will not get a menstrual period. However, some women do have their menstrual periods sometimes just a few cycles into their pregnancies, occasionally throughout the entire pregnancy. Having had a menstrual period is not a reliable indicator for a woman that she is not pregnant.
